I need a realistic 3-D animation of the human brain that highlights how sensory processing travels through, and is ultimately stored within, specific lobes. Throughout the sequence the frontal, parietal, and occipital lobes must illuminate in a medical-grade style—no cartoon or abstract treatments—so their activity is clear and anatomically accurate. Once each burst of sensory activity ends, the animation should show the information settling into its “storage” area by fading into a gentle after-glow or similar visual cue. Deliverables • Final 4-K video file (ProRes 4444 or comparable) suitable for looping • Complete editable project file, including all textures, lighting setups, and assets (Blender, Cinema 4 D, Maya, or After Effects—whichever you prefer) Acceptance criteria: correctly proportioned, clearly labelled frontal/parietal/occipital lobes; smooth, believable lighting transitions that illustrate one sensory-processing event from activation through storage; export settings that preserve transparency and color consistency. A single round of revisions is included so we can fine-tune timing or color before sign-off.
